1 Kings 1:22 — And, lo, while she yet talked with the king, Nathan the prophet also came in. Nathan the prophet also came in. — And so Bathsheba went out, 1 Kings 1:28 that it might not appear to be a plot betwixt them.

Psalms 121:1 — « A Song of degrees. » I will lift up mine eyes unto the hills, from whence cometh my help. A Song of degrees — On, of ascensions, in singing whereof there should be ascensions in our hearts. See Psalms 120:1 . Ezekiel 5:6 — Jeremiah 3:5 this was ingratitude of the worst sort, such as Socrates called ειλικρινη αδικιαν , manifest injustice. Such a wretched change is complained of, Jeremiah 2:11 Romans 1:23 ; Romans 1:25 Judges 1:4 , but nowhere in so high an expression as this, as one observeth. More than the nations. — Because the Jews had better laws but worse dispositions than they.

Matthew 25:22 — be doing as we can, and our reward is sure with God. Covet rather graces than gifts; as to pray more fervently, though less notionally or eloquently. Stammering Moses must pray, rather than well spoken Aaron. The Corinthians came behind in no gift, 1 Corinthians 1:7 , yet were Babes and carnal, 1 Corinthians 3:2-3 .
